Senior Citizen Police Academy

The Allentown Police Department is proud to announce the first ever Senior Citizens Police Academy. The program is designed to educate senior citizens, not only on the operations of the Allentown Police Department, but how to recognize scams and fraud effecting senior citizens today. The application process for the 2019 Senior Citizen’s Police Academy (for those 65 and older) will open Tuesday October 1st, 2019 and be accepted until 3:00 pm on Tuesday October 15th, 2019.

Our Senior Citizen’s Academy will run from November 11th through December 2nd, 2019. The academy classes will be held at the Lehigh Valley Active Life center located at 1633 West Elm Street, Allentown, PA 18102, Monday evenings from 5:00 pm to 8:00 pm.

Topics will include:

  • Fraud
  • Identity Theft
  • Home and Personal Security
  • Equipment Demonstration
